public enum LogLevel extends Enum<LogLevel>
Enum Constant and Description |
---|
DEBUG
DEBUG log level.
|
ERROR
ERROR log level.
|
INFO
INFO log level.
|
TRACE
TRACE log level.
|
WARN
WARN log level.
|
Modifier and Type | Method and Description |
---|---|
boolean |
isEnabled(Logger logger)
Returns
true if this level is enabled. |
void |
log(Logger logger,
String message)
Logs a message at this level.
|
void |
log(Logger logger,
String format,
Object arg1)
Logs a message at this level.
|
void |
log(Logger logger,
String format,
Object arg1,
Object arg2)
Logs a message at this level.
|
static LogLevel |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static LogLevel[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
public static final LogLevel TRACE
public static final LogLevel DEBUG
public static final LogLevel INFO
public static final LogLevel WARN
public static final LogLevel ERROR
public static LogLevel[] values()
for (LogLevel c : LogLevel.values()) System.out.println(c);
public static LogLevel val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is nullpublic boolean isEnabled(Logger logger)
true
if this level is enabled.© Copyright 2015–2017 LINE Corporation. All rights reserved.